Is the replace-by link in the dmp file?
See https://ftp.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/pub/taxonomy/taxdump_readme.txt. There's a merged.dmp
file that could probably be used to generate 'replaced by' annotations. I think all other annotations (label, parent, rank, etc.) are just dropped, and would have to be recovered from previous versions.
What I see is that NCBI Taxonomy has now
Keenocardium californiense Taxonomy ID: 1421200 (for references in articles please use NCBI:txid1421200) current name Keenocardium californiense (Deshayes, 1839) homotypic synonym:
Cardium californiense Clinocardium californiense
But the NCBITaxon ontology has no labeled reference to http://purl.obolibrary.org/obo/NCBITaxon_1170837 which is presumably Clinocardium californiense. It would be nice to have that entry deprecated and have "term replaced by" pointing to Keenocardium californiense. I see "has alternative id" listing NCBITaxon:1170837 but that used to exist as its own record.
I think there are a number of other examples of this case, e.g. NCBITaxon:110569, NCBITaxon:687680
